原文:python-多线程创建以及查看

...

2019-10-31 10:22 0 1145 推荐指数:

查看详情

python-多线程线程

传统多线程方案会使用“即时创建, 即时销毁”的策略。 使用线程池:由于线程预先被创建并放入线程池中,同时处理完当前任务之后并不销毁而是被安排处理下一个任务,因此能够避免多次创建线程,从而节省线程创建和销毁的开销,能带来更好的性能和系统稳定性。 ...

Wed Sep 12 17:53:00 CST 2018 0 1039
python-多线程的同步方式

python多线程实现是表象,本质任然是切分时间片; 从操作系统上来看,python多线程,本质上是利用cpu空间时间实现,但并非是真正意义上的并行执行 线程是指进程内的一个执行单元,也是进程内的可调度实体. 与进程的区别: (1) 地址空间:进程内的一个执行单元;进程至少有一个线程 ...

Wed Dec 22 04:03:00 CST 2021 0 890
python-多线程处理

Python多线程 Python 提供了多个模块来支持多线程编程,包括 thread、threading 和 Queue 模块等。程序是可以使用 thread 和 threading 模块来创建与管理线程。 thread 模块提供了基本的线程和锁定支持;而 threading 模块提供 ...

Wed Jan 24 00:20:00 CST 2018 0 3063
Python-多线程之threading

------------恢复内容开始------------ 线程基础 1.1线程状态 线程有五种状态:新建、就绪、运行、阻塞、死亡 1.2线程同步   因为线程同时运行多个任务,但实际上还是cpu以极快的速度在每个线程之间转换处理任务,对于python这种高级语言,每条语句 ...

Tue Dec 07 18:40:00 CST 2021 0 3927
Python创建真正的多线程

众所周知,Python代码中有一个threading模块,可以创建多线程,但是在这种模式下创建多线程并不能将多核利用起来,所有由这种模式下创建线程最多只能共享一个CPU核,所以在有些场景下,我们需要将一个作业分配给一个独立的线程,并且每个独立的线程可以使用不同的CPU核资源,做到真正的并发 ...

Fri Apr 10 04:23:00 CST 2020 0 3125
python-进程之间通信、多线程介绍

一、进程之间通信 进程的任务有三种状态:运行,就绪,阻塞。 加锁可以让多个进程修改同一块数据时,同一时间只能由一个任务可以进行修改,即串行的修改。牺牲了速度,保证了数据安全。 虽然可以使用文件共 ...

Fri Sep 07 00:14:00 CST 2018 0 1533
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M